Cape rockjumper ~ The male has a dark rufous belly and rump a black throat and a white moustache. The Cape Rockjumper or rufous rockjumper is a medium-sized insectivorous passerine bird endemic to the mountain Fynbos of southernmost South Africa. Along with the closely related Drakensberg Rockjumper which it doesnt overlap in range with it is one of the two species of rockjumpers.
The Cape Rockjumper Chaetops frenatus is a medium-sized insectivorous songbird endemic to the Fynbos belt of southernmost South Africa.
